LiveKit is an open-source platform and global edge network for building real-time voice, video, and physical AI applications. Born as a WebRTC media server for livestreaming and conferencing, it has grown into the infrastructure layer that lets AI agents see, hear, and speak with sub-100ms latency. Its technology powers ChatGPT's Advanced Voice Mode and is used by developers at OpenAI, xAI, Salesforce, Tesla, and Spotify, collectively facilitating billions of real-time calls each year.

Russ d'Sa is the co-founder and CEO of LiveKit, the open source real-time communication platform that became the connective tissue of voice AI. When you tap the voice button in ChatGPT, your phone is talking to a LiveKit server. He has built five companies, shipped Twitter Cards, sold a launcher app (Evie) to Medium, and now runs the nervous system for OpenAI, xAI, Salesforce Agentforce, Tesla, Spotify and thousands of other voice agents.
